ASELSAN Showcases Advanced Defense Technologies at EDEX 2025 in Cairo

Türkiye’s leading defence and electronics company ASELSAN is presenting one of the largest and most comprehensive technology displays at EDEX 2025, highlighting its wide portfolio across land, air, naval, and electronic warfare domains. The company’s presence underscores its growing role as a global provider of integrated defence solutions and its expanding partnerships across the Middle East and Africa.

At the exhibition, ASELSAN is showcasing capabilities ranging from communications, radar and avionics solutions to UAV and fighter aircraft payloads, electronic warfare systems, naval systems, air defense platforms, border security, and tank modernization technologies. The company is also displaying its Helicopter Electronic Warfare Self-Protection System (HEHSİS), artillery/mortar solutions, and advanced software-driven command-and-control platforms.

Key Systems Showcased at EDEX 2025

SİPER Long-Range Air Defense System

The SİPER system provides long-range air defense for strategic facilities and national critical infrastructure. Designed for mobility and flexibility, it supports land, air, naval, and rail transport, offers close and remote deployment, and enables multiple and successive engagements through a distributed architecture.

AKKOR Active Protection System

ASELSAN’s AKKOR is a next-generation hard-kill and soft-kill Active Protection System (APS) designed to counter anti-tank missiles and rockets. With high-precision interception at optimal distance, AKKOR enhances survivability for armored platforms on the modern battlefield.

KORKUT Air Defense Gun System

The KORKUT system is engineered to protect mechanized units and mobile formations. With a stabilized unmanned turret and firing-on-the-move capability, it effectively counters UAVs, cruise missiles, and modern aerial threats using conventional 35 mm rounds and ASELSAN’s 35 mm airburst ammunition.

Precision Munitions and Guided Weapons

TOLUN-IIR

The TOLUN-IIR guided bomb integrates GPS/INS/IIR navigation, enabling precision strikes at ranges up to 43 nautical miles. Featuring retarding diamond-shaped canards and an infrared seeker, it ensures high accuracy with minimal collateral damage.

KGK-84 Wing-Assisted Guidance Kit

The KGK-84 converts 2,000 lb general-purpose bombs—including MK-84 and NEB series—into long-range, smart guided munitions using an integrated INS/GPS navigation system.

Naval and Unmanned Systems

MARLIN ASW 100 USV

The MARLIN Unmanned Surface Vessel is a modular, new-generation platform designed for anti-submarine warfare (ASW). It supports various payloads for surveillance, reconnaissance, mine warfare, and maritime security missions.

Advanced Communications and Radar Technologies

HYBRA 3810 Hybrid Terminal

The HYBRA 3810 handheld device provides LTE broadband data alongside narrowband DMR/APCO communications, supporting mission-critical users in complex operational environments.

MURAD 110-A AESA Radar

The MURAD AESA radar delivers agile beam steering for simultaneous air-to-air and air-to-ground missions, incorporating multiple solid-state T/R modules to maintain high operational availability.

ASELSAN Highlights Integrated, End-to-End Defence Capabilities

All systems presented at EDEX 2025 are integrated through ASELSAN’s advanced command-and-control architecture, showcasing the company’s ability to deliver end-to-end, software-driven defence solutions tailored for modern multi-domain operations.

ASELSAN’s strong presence at EDEX 2025 reinforces its position as a key technology partner for nations seeking advanced, interoperable and scalable defence systems.
